Commercial Site Clearing in Houston, TX
Commercial site clearing services involve the removal of trees, shrubs, debris, and other obstructions to prepare a property for construction, development, or landscaping projects. These services typically cover a range of projects, including new building sites, parking lots, industrial complexes, or large-scale landscaping efforts. Property owners should understand the scope of clearing required, including the size of the area, types of vegetation involved, and any permits or regulations that may apply in Houston, TX and surrounding areas.
Before requesting commercial site clearing, property owners often want to clarify what is included in the service, such as stump removal, debris hauling, or grading. It’s important to consider the environmental conditions of the site, potential access restrictions, and the desired end-use of the property. Clear communication about project details helps ensure the clearing process aligns with planning and development goals, making it easier to move forward with construction or landscaping plans.

Commercial Site Clearing Questions
What types of sites require clearing services? Clearing services are typically needed for properties preparing for construction, landscaping, or development projects in Houston and nearby areas.
What equipment is used for commercial site clearing? Heavy machinery such as bulldozers, excavators, and loaders are commonly used to remove trees, brush, and debris efficiently.
Is site clearing suitable for properties with trees? Yes, site clearing can include tree removal, with attention to safety and local regulations regarding tree preservation or removal.
What should property owners consider before clearing a site? It’s important to evaluate the scope of clearing needed and ensure proper disposal of debris to prepare the site for future use.
